Spotcap Fintech Fellowship 2019/2020
- Master
- £8,000 towards tuition fees
- 15 August 2019
Running for its third consecutive year, the Fintech Fellowship awards one UK-based master’s or MBA student with an £8k scholarship. Launched in 2017, the initiative aims to encourage aspiring individuals interested in a career
in financial technology — a relatively new sector which is increasingly struggling to attract qualified talent .
Eligibility
To qualify for the Fellowship, you need to cover the following criteria:
-
Have an offer of admission to a master's or MBA programme at an accredited British university, starting in 2019
-
Be a British citizen or resident
-
Study a fintech-related subject (e.g. business, computer science, engineering), with an intention to work in fintech upon graduation

Benefits
£8,000 scholarship award
Application
Submit your CV and cover letter via the Fintech Fellowship website. The cover letter should include the following points:
- Tell us about you
- What sparked your interest in fintech?
- How would your studies support a career in fintech?
